Raman wrote:During my Tomahawk build, I finally realised the mistake I had made which caused my re-re Scorpions rear arms to bind. Having owned many of these chassis, I just simply assumed it should be built like my original one.

The two suspension shaft holders have a tapered end. The correct way to install them is: install the taller one with taper side up and the shorter one taper side down. Its clearly shown in the manual but I overlooked it.
